Online TEX to MARKDOWN Conversion App and Java Code to Convert TEX Files

Develop powerful Java based TEX conversion and exporting application. Convert single or multiple TEX files to MARKDOWN and other formats via Java automation API. Freely convert TEX files online via app with instant download.

TEX Conversion via C# .NET TEX Conversion via C++ TEX Conversion in Android Apps

Convert TEX to MARKDOWN Files Online using App

  1. Upload TEX files to convert
  2. Wait for few seconds or more depending on TEX size
  3. Keep an eye on uploading status bar
  4. Click the “Convert” button
  5. TEX will be converted into MARKDOWN document
  6. Download the converted MARKDOWN file

Convert TEX to MARKDOWN via Java Automation API

  1. Open TEX file using Document class
  2. Convert TEX to DOC by using save method
  3. Load DOC file by using Document class of Aspose.Words
  4. Save the document to MARKDOWN format using save method and set MARKDOWN as SaveFormat

// load TEX file with an instance of Document class
Document document = new Document("template.tex");
// save TEX as a DOC 
document.save("DocOutput.doc", SaveFormat.DOC); 
// load DOC with an instance of Document
Document outputDocument = new com.aspose.words.Document("DocOutput.doc");
// call save method while passing SaveFormat.MARKDOWN
outputDocument.save("output.markdown", SaveFormat.MARKDOWN);   
 

Few more cases for saving TEX to MARKDOWN with other features like Open Password Protected TEX Document via Java, Save MARKDOWN Document to a Database via Java.

Document document = new Document("input.tex", "password");
// save TEX as a DOC 
document.save("DocOutput.doc", SaveFormat.DOC);

public static void StoreToDatabase(Document doc, Connection mConnection) throws Exception {
    // create an output stream which uses byte array to save data
    ByteArrayOutputStream aout = new ByteArrayOutputStream();
    // save the document to byte array
    doc.save(aout, SaveFormat.MARKDOWN);
    // get the byte array from output steam
    // the byte array now contains the document
    byte[] buffer = aout.toByteArray();
    // get the filename from the document.
    String fileName = doc.getOriginalFileName();
    String filePath = fileName.replace("\\", "\\\\");
    // create the SQL command.
    String commandString = "INSERT INTO Documents (FileName, FileContent) VALUES('" + filePath + "', '" + buffer + "')";
    Statement statement = mConnection.createStatement();
    statement.executeUpdate(commandString);
}  

 

Develop TEX File Conversion Application using Java

Need to develop Java based software application to easily save and export TEX files to MARKDOWN document ? With Aspose.Total for Java , any Java developer can integrate the above API code to program the conversion application across variety of formats including Microsoft Word (DOC, DOCX), Excel (XLS, XLSX), Powerpoint (PPT, PPTX), PDF, Email files, Images (JPG, PNG, BMP, GIF) and other formats. Powerful Java library for document conversion, supports many popular formats including TEX format. Exporting and rendering documents to other formats, programmers can use Aspose.Total for Java child APIs inlcluding Aspose.Words for Java , Aspose.Cells for Java , Aspose.Slides for Java , Aspose.PDF for Java , Aspose.Imaging for Java and more.

TEX Conversion Library for Java

There are alternative options to integrate Aspose.Total for Java onto your system. Please choose one that resembles your needs and follow the step-by-step instructions:

  • Use Aspose.Total for Java directly from a Maven based project and include relevant child API in pom.xml.
  • Alternatively, one can get a ZIP file from downloads .

Saving TEX to MARKDOWN App Requirements

Any Operating System that can run the Java Runtime Environment (JRE) can run Aspose.Total for Java. The following lists mostly, but not all, supported Operating Systems.

  • Microsoft Windows
  • Linux : Ubuntu, OpenSUSE, CentOS and others
  • macOS : 10.9 (Mavericks) and later
  • Mobile : Android, iOS

Explore TEX Conversion Options with Java

Convert TEX to APNG (Animated Portable Network Graphics)
Convert TEX to DICOM (Digital Imaging and Communications in Medicine)
Convert TEX to DXF (Autodesk Drawing Exchange Format)
Convert TEX to EMZ (Windows Compressed Enhanced Metafile)
Convert TEX to IMAGE (Image Files)
Convert TEX to JPEG2000 (J2K Image Format)
Convert TEX to PSD (Photoshop Document)
Convert TEX to SVGZ (Compressed Scalable Vector Graphics)
Convert TEX to TGA (Truevision Graphics Adapter)
Convert TEX to WMF (Windows Metafile)
Convert TEX to WMZ (Compressed Windows Metafile)
Convert TEX to CSV (Comma Seperated Values)
Convert TEX to DIF (Data Interchange Format)
Convert TEX to EXCEL (Spreadsheet File Formats)
Convert TEX to FODS (OpenDocument Flat XML Spreadsheet)
Convert TEX to MD (Markdown Language)
Convert TEX to ODS (OpenDocument Spreadsheet)
Convert TEX to SXC (StarOffice Calc Spreadsheet)
Convert TEX to TSV (Tab-separated Values)
Convert TEX to TXT (Text Document)
Convert TEX to XLAM (Excel Macro-Enabled Add-In)
Convert TEX to XLSB (Excel Binary Workbook)
Convert TEX to XLSM (Macro-enabled Spreadsheet)
Convert TEX to XLT (Excel 97 - 2003 Template)
Convert TEX to XLTM (Excel Macro-Enabled Template)
Convert TEX to XLTX (Excel Template)
Convert TEX to DOCM (Microsoft Word 2007 Marco File)
Convert TEX to DOT (Microsoft Word Template Files)
Convert TEX to DOTM (Microsoft Word 2007+ Template File)
Convert TEX to DOTX (Microsoft Word Template File)
Convert TEX to FLATOPC (Microsoft Word 2003 WordprocessingML)
Convert TEX to GIF (Graphical Interchange Format)
Convert TEX to ODP (OpenDocument Presentation Format)
Convert TEX to ODT (OpenDocument Text File Format)
Convert TEX to OTP (OpenDocument Standard Format)
Convert TEX to OTT (OpenDocument Template)
Convert TEX to PCL (Printer Command Language)
Convert TEX to POT (Microsoft PowerPoint Template Files)
Convert TEX to POTM (Microsoft PowerPoint Template File)